Summary:On verso of image: "Resolute" (Steamer). Webster & Stevens, Commercial Photographers, 412 Virginia Street, Seattle, Wash. MA.3743 Yaquina Bay bar tug which transferred operations to Puget Sound in 1897, engaged in towing barges and sailing vessels north. (pg. 16) Notes from Gordon Newell, ed., The H.W. McCurdy Marine History of the Pacific Northwest (Seattle: Superior Publishing Co, 1966). Caption on image: Str. Resolute. March 10, 1900. 195A.
